Table 2

Risk of first surgical intervention by age 3 years, before, during and after introduction of enhanced developmental dysplasia of the hip detection comparing intervention and non-intervention areas

BeforeDuringAfter
Non-intervention areaBirths212 445121 991264 109
Surgery277144348
Risk of surgery per 1000 live births1.31 (1.16 to 1.46)1.19 (1.00 to 1.39)1.32 (1.18 to 1.46)
Relative risk10.91 (0.74 to 1.11)1.01 (0.86 to 1.18)
Intervention areaBirths61 31436 12981 387
Surgery693743
Risk of surgery per 1000 live births1.13 (0.88 to 1.42)1.04 (0.73 to 1.40)0.54 (0.39 to 0.70)
Relative risk10.91 (0.60 to 1.35)0.47 (0.32 to 0.68)
DifferenceRelative risk interaction1.01 (0.64 to 1.56)0.46 (0.31 to 0.70)
  • Data shown are counts for births and surgery, risks per 1000 live births and relative risks and interaction relative risks derived from logistic regression models (assuming that, since the event rate is very low, the ORs are estimates of the relative risks, ie, risk ratios) with the main effects and an area/period interaction. Numbers in parentheses are 95% CIs.
